The Culinary Genius Behind the Empire: Björn Frantzén
To understand the magnitude of what Brasserie Astoria Marbella represents, one must first appreciate the extraordinary culinary genius behind it. Björn Frantzén stands as a colossus in the global culinary landscape, holding a distinction that places him in a league entirely of his own. The Frantzén Group currently operates three restaurants with three Michelin stars each — a historic achievement that makes them unique in the culinary world.
This unprecedented achievement showcases Frantzén’s exceptional ability to maintain the highest standards of culinary excellence across multiple continents. His empire now spans three continents with Frantzén in Stockholm, Zén in Singapore, and FZN, Dubai — Opened in October 2024 and awarded three stars in the 2025 Michelin Guide. This makes him the only chef in the world currently operating three Michelin three-star restaurants simultaneously, a testament to his unparalleled dedication to culinary excellence.
The journey to this remarkable pinnacle began in Stockholm, where Björn Frantzén nabbed his third Michelin star, becoming the first restaurant ever in Sweden to earn that distinction. His flagship restaurant Frantzén achieved this historic milestone in 2018, forever changing the Nordic culinary landscape and establishing Sweden as a serious contender in the world of haute cuisine.
Interestingly, Frantzén’s path to culinary stardom was far from conventional. He played football for AIK between 1992 and 1996 before transitioning to the culinary world, proving that exceptional talent can emerge from the most unexpected backgrounds. The Global Success of Brasserie Astoria
The success of Brasserie Astoria in Marbella builds upon a proven foundation of international acclaim. The concept of Brasserie Astoria was introduced in 2021 in Stockholm in a venue that was once a cinema and with a long history of international hot spot glory. The Stockholm location set the foundation for what has become a globally recognized brand synonymous with sophisticated dining experiences.
In 2023, Brasserie Astoria opened in Singapore, and in 2025 the collection expands further with Brasserie Astoria Marbella. Architectural Elegance and Design Philosophy
The Spanish outpost will accommodate 234 guests and feature a spacious terrace, private dining room as well as indoor and outdoor bars. The restaurant’s design philosophy reflects the sophisticated 19th-century brasserie aesthetic that has become synonymous with the Astoria brand, successfully bringing the grandeur of 19th-century dining halls to Marbella.
